现在车辆管理所摩托车英语题库为全中国统一版本,都是考一样的试题,2025年摩托车DEF驾照英语科目一共400题,科目四345题,以下为样题:

1. What should the driver do when encountering a vehicle from the opposite direction on a road without a central line?

A. driving closly by the roadside

B. driving by the central of the road

C. reducing speed and driving by right side

D. run by using the lane for non-motorized vehicles

Answer:C

2. Traffic Police can detain the vehicle according to law if it runs on the road failing to place a label of inspection.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

3. Which is correct when riding a motorcycle

A. Both hands can temporarily leave the steering handle bar

B. Voluntarily operate the steering handle bar

C. It is prohibited to simultaneously move two hands from the steering handle bar

D. It is able to statically turn the steering handle bar

Answer:C

4. When driving on a long downhill road, which is the best way to control the speed?

A. Coast in neutral gear

B. Take a low gear

C. Depress the clutch

D. Pull up the handbrake

Answer:B

5. In which situation the traffic police may detain the vehicle?

A. no lable of inspection

B. no ID card

C. no lable of environmental protection

D. no vehicle registration papers

Answer:A

6. When the tire pressure is too low, what can happen when driving at a high speed?

A. Tire pressure will be unstable

B. Tire pressure will increase

C. Driving resistance will decrease

D. The tire will burst

Answer:D

7. Within how long should a driver whose information has changed apply for new license?

A. 30 days

B. 40 days

C. 50 days

D. 60 days

Answer:A

8. When passing an intersection without traffic lights, the driver should go through as fast as possible.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:B

9. If a motorized vehicle driver allows his vehicle to be driven by a person whose driving license has been revoked, the traffic police will detain the driving license.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

10. Which is subject to a 6-point penalty?

A. violate the traffic lights

B. drive school bus without qualification

C. drive the vehicle which permission is different

D. drive after drink

Answer:A

11. When the driver is suspected of drinking or drunk in a traffic accident, preserve the scene and immediately report to the police.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

12. The motorized vehicle driver who lives outside the jurisdiction of the issuing vehicle management station may apply to the vehicle management station at the place where he is living, for license change.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

13. When approaching a sharp curve, motor vehicle drivers should reduce speed only after entering the curve.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:B

14. While driving a motorcycle, nothing is permitted to hang on the handlebars.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

15. When crossing each other at night, how far should change the high beam lights to low beam lights?

A. not need to change lights

B. beyond 150m

C. within 100m

D. within 50m

Answer:B

16. Which should be carried onboard?

A. insurance policy

B. vehicle license

C. certificate of ex-factory inspection

D. vehicle registration papers

Answer:B

17. When driving on a long downhill road, which is the best way to control driving speed?

A. Coast in neutral gear

B. Depress the clutch and coast

C. Use the engine to brake

D. Depress the brake pedal continuously

Answer:C

18. In which section when a vehicle runs is prohibited from overtaking.

A. elevated road

B. intersection

C. central streets

D. ring express

Answer:B

19. Before a motorized vehicle overtakes, the driver should turn on the left-turn signal, use the high and low beam lights alternately or honk in advance.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

20. A motorized vehicle driver who uses falsified and altered license plate is subject to a ________.

A. 2-point penalty

B. 3-point penalty

C. 12-point penalty

D. 6-point penalty

Answer:C

21. How to use lights when overtaking at night?

A. turn off the high beam light

B. turn on high beam lights

C. use fog lights

D. using the high and low beam lights alternately

Answer:D

22. How should lamps be used when a motor vehicle meets an oncoming bicycle on a narrow road or a narrow bridge at night?

A. Continuously change between low-beam and high-beam

B. Use clearance lamp

C. Use high-beam

D. Use low-beam

Answer:D

23. A motorized vehicle driver who drives the vehicle which permission is different is subject to a ________.

A. 2-point penalty

B. 3-point penalty

C. 6-point penalty

D. 12-point penalty

Answer:D

24. The motorcycles should be inspected once every year when it exceeds ____ as from the date of registration.

A. 1 year

B. 2 years

C. 3 years

D. 4 years

Answer:D

25. A motorized vehicle driver who violates of traffic lights is subject to a 6-point penalty.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A
